Solar-blind Ultraviolet Communication is a new type communication in free space optical communication field. Atmospheric gases, particularly ozone and oxygen, are strong absorbers of light in the spectral region between 200nm to 280nm, so that the amount of solar radiation reaching the ground in this waveband is negligible. The ultraviolet in this waveband is so-called solar-blind urtraviolet.
